Title: The Innovative Contributions of Daniel Ramiro Rebollo
Introduction
Daniel Ramiro Rebollo is a notable inventor based in Madrid, Spain. He has made significant contributions to the field of technology, particularly in the aviation sector. With a total of 5 patents to his name, Rebollo's work focuses on enhancing vehicle management systems and air separation modules.
Latest Patents
One of his latest patents is titled "Alternate destination management and selection." This invention provides a system for alternate destination selection and management onboard a vehicle. The process involves receiving an alternate destination request at a vehicle management system (VMS), selecting and determining multiple navigation estimates based on the request, and updating the VMS accordingly.
Another significant patent is the "System and method for air separation module management." This method includes determining the amount of nitrogen-enriched air to be supplied to each fuel tank of an aircraft. It evaluates the status and usage of each air separation module onboard the aircraft and determines an optimal distribution of workload among them. The method also regulates valves associated with each air separation module based on this optimal distribution.
